Abstract
The invention concerns a method of treating the pipes of the drinking water network of an aircraft for cleaning purposes, said network comprising at least one storage tank and a plurality of pipes providing a plurality of water inlet and outlet points, notable in that it involves the following operations: —injecting water at a high temperature of between fifty and one hundred degrees Celsius into the network, for treatment purposes, —draining, —injecting cold water at a temperature no higher than thirty degrees Celsius combined with chemical treatment products comprising a chlorinated product or hydrogen peroxide, —draining, —injecting water at a high temperature of between fifty and one hundred degrees Celsius for rinsing purposes, eliminating the chemical treatment products comprising a chlorinated product or hydrogen peroxide, —draining. Applications: cleaning the drinking water network of an aircraft.
